Course structure

• Employee Relations in the Public Sector • Labor Laws and Regulations • Conflict Resolution Strategies • Collective Bargaining • Grievance Handling • Workplace Investigations • Diversity and Inclusion in the Public Sector • Performance Management • Ethics in Employee Relations • Employee Engagement and Retention

The Specialist Certification in Employee Relations in the Public Sector is a comprehensive program designed to equip professionals with the necessary skills and knowledge to effectively manage employee relations within government organizations.
Key learning outcomes of this course include understanding the legal framework governing employee relations in the public sector, developing strategies for conflict resolution and negotiation, and implementing best practices for fostering a positive work environment.
This certification is highly relevant to individuals working in human resources, labor relations, or management roles within government agencies at the local, state, or federal level.
One of the unique features of this course is its focus on the specific challenges and dynamics of employee relations in the public sector, including dealing with unionized employees, navigating political influences, and ensuring compliance with government regulations.
By completing this certification, professionals will be better equipped to handle complex employee relations issues, promote a culture of fairness and equity in the workplace, and contribute to the overall success of their organization.

Career path

Career Roles Key Responsibilities
Employee Relations Specialist Handle employee grievances and disciplinary actions
Labor Relations Coordinator Negotiate collective bargaining agreements
HR Compliance Officer Ensure compliance with labor laws and regulations
Employee Engagement Specialist Develop programs to improve employee morale and satisfaction
Workplace Diversity Coordinator Promote diversity and inclusion initiatives in the workplace
